Roof air vent installation involves attaching specialized vents to the roof to improve airflow within the attic space. These vents are designed to allow hot, moist air to escape, helping to maintain a balanced temperature and humidity level inside the home. Proper installation ensures that the attic remains well-ventilated, which can prevent issues related to excess heat and moisture buildup. Skilled service providers focus on placing vents in optimal locations and ensuring they are securely fitted to maximize their effectiveness and longevity.
This service helps address common problems such as excessive attic heat, condensation, and mold growth. When an attic lacks adequate ventilation, heat can accumulate during warmer months, increasing cooling costs and putting stress on roofing materials. Moisture trapped inside the attic can lead to mold, wood rot, and damage to insulation. Installing roof vents correctly can alleviate these issues by promoting continuous airflow, which helps regulate temperature and moisture levels, ultimately protecting the home's structure and indoor air quality.

The overview below groups typical Roof Air Vent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Livermore,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many routine roof vent installation projects in Livermore, CA, typically cost between $250 and $600. These jobs often involve replacing or adding a single vent or addressing minor issues on an existing roof. Most local contractors handle these within the middle of this range.
Standard Installations - A typical, full installation of roof vents for a standard-sized home usually falls between $600 and $1,200. This range covers common projects and is where the majority of local service providers operate. Larger or more complex jobs can push costs higher.
Full Roof Vent Replacement - Complete replacement of multiple vents or a full roof vent system can range from $1,200 to $3,000, depending on roof size and vent type. Many projects in this category stay within the mid to upper part of this range, with fewer reaching the highest tiers.
Large or Complex Projects - Larger, more intricate installations or custom vent solutions can exceed $3,000, with some projects reaching $5,000 or more. These tend to be less common and involve additional labor or specialized equipment, but local contractors can provide estimates based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are roof air vents used for? Roof air vents help to improve attic ventilation by allowing hot air to escape, which can reduce moisture buildup and help maintain a balanced indoor environment.
How do I know if my roof needs additional ventilation? Signs such as excessive attic heat, condensation on rafters, or uneven temperatures across the attic space may indicate a need for improved roof ventilation.
What types of roof air vents are available? Common options include ridge vents, soffit vents, turbine vents, and static vents, each designed to facilitate airflow in different roof configurations.
